Tariffs are Making US Made Grills More Competitive, with Pitts & Spitts

From supply chain changes to price increases, we’ve covered the impacts of tariffs on the grill industry quite extensively. The focus though has been on how grill brands with an international supply chain are adapting to the changes. The theory behind the tariffs is to promote manufacturing in the US.

It only makes sense to also check-in with a grill company that manufactures in the US to see how tariffs have impacted their business. I caught up with Ryan Zboril, owner of Pitts & Spitts, a grill company based in Houston, Texas. I’ve toured their facility before and watched how they turn raw sheets of US steel into finished grills.
